PANews reported on November 6 that the modular computing layer & RaaS platform Lumoz announced an airdrop for ZKFair staking users. The event runs from November 5 to December 5, with a daily airdrop of 500 thousand esMOZ based on user staking weight, totaling 15 million esMOZ. Airdrop snapshots will occur daily at 8 AM (UTC+8), and users can check details on the official Lumoz airdrop page after 10 AM (UTC+8). Claiming the airdrop will take place after the launch of the Lumoz mainnet.
ZKFair adopts a 100% fair launch token model, with technical and computational support provided by the ZK-RaaS platform Lumoz. Lumoz completed its Pre-A round and strategic financing in the first half of this year, with a total funding amount reaching up to 14 million USD to date. The latest round of financing has a valuation of 300 million USD, with participating institutions including OKX Ventures, HashKey Capital, IDG, Web3port Foundation, and Polygon.
